Transaction cecb168d81bac3d5c9c70ad57d2a68a6a8961c812c71342c65e7c092a8720307
1 Input
1 Output
-
cecb168d81bac3d5c9c70ad57d2a68a6a8961c812c71342c65e7c092a8720307:0
- value
- 17290021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 983c5b6a9ad06d72d5736034e294ed073cd103c4 OP_EQUAL
- address
- 3FZxwPNPt6ACt9vRycaDVAP3hk9NGbpYVf